Arizona Technology In Education Association
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| 252,220 | 138,383 | 113,837 | 10.5 | 8% |
| 2012 | 45,994 | 134,219 | −88,225 | 2.9 | 10% |
| 2013 | 120,435 | 120,390 | 45 | 3.3 | 14% |
| 2014 | 145,868 | 149,472 | −3,604 | 2.3 | 10% |
| 2015 | 131,330 | 132,631 | −1,301 | 2.5 | 10% |
| 2016 | 199,275 | 169,511 | 29,764 | 4.1 | 6% |
| 2017 | 41,223 | 47,140 | −5,917 | 13.2 | 21% |
| 2018 | 29,138 | 48,489 | −19,351 | 8.0 | — |
| 2020 | 102,156 | 90,048 | 12,108 | 7.3 | — |
| 2021 | 95,943 | 109,314 | −13,371 | 4.5 | — |
| 2022 | 101,979 | 71,497 | 30,482 | 12.1 | — |
| 2023 | 91,734 | 120,463 | −28,729 | 4.3 | — |
| 2024 | 182,052 | 105,282 | 76,770 | 13.7 | — |
In its most recent public year (2024), this organization brought in $76,770 more than it spent. Its reserves stood at about 13.7 months of spending, up from 10.5 in 2011.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2024. Years refer to the calendar year in which the organization's fiscal year ended. Short-form filers do not publicly report donor-restricted balances or staffing costs. Source filings
